How many received medals in <strong>AT LEAST</strong> two of three sports ?
Consider the following for the next three (03) items that follow : A university awarded medals in basket ball, football and volleyball. <strong>ONLY</strong> x students (x \lt 6) got medal in <strong>ALL</strong> the three sports and the medals went to a total of 15x students. It awarded 5x medals in basketball, (4x+15) medals in football and (x+25) medals in volleyball.
- A. 30-6x
- B. 35-6x
- C. 40-5x
- D. 40-6x ✓
Correct Answer: D. 40-6x
Explanation
The number of students receiving at least two medals is the sum of those receiving exactly two medals and exactly three medals. This gives (40 - 7x) + x = 40 - 6x.
